In twentieth-century America, sports became one of the most successful and exciting, but controversial cornerstones in American society. In the early years of the twentieth-century, America cheered both the players in professional baseball and the college football players at the nation’s finest institutions of higher learning. As the game of baseball appealed to a greater number of Americans, its players became icons.
